| 2022/11 - 2022/11 | Sampling, sorting, measuring of fish and cephalopods onboard the RV Thalassa (IFREMER) for the mission EVHOE 2022. EVHOE (« Evaluation Halieutique de l’Ouest Européen ») surveys provide observational data on bentho-demersal communities on the continental shelves of the Bay of Biscay and the Celtic Sea for more than 30 years. The surveys operate a standardized bottom trawling gear and are conducted from 15 to 600 m depth, usually in the fourth quarter of the year, starting at the end of October. | Ifremer, France |
